Transaction 100df03415dd49cdf308bd49c171d0058efa7bbb25d8a21a99d57d91bd5f7631
1 Input
1 Outputs
- 100df03415dd49cdf308bd49c171d0058efa7bbb25d8a21a99d57d91bd5f7631:0
value 8932759
address 3C8kZYKTL3BfWVLydnZTeHbMpkno81pbaA